I am a physician and received a complaint from medical board of California on behalf of a parent whose child was given wrong vaccines by medical assistant who failed to review my correct orders in EMR. Of note, I work for a big organization and training of medical assistants in not my job responsibil...ity as I do not own the clinic. Fortunately, the complaint case was closed without any further action needed in my case. Niclole Valentine did an excellent job in representing my case and explaining to the board how the error committed was not a result of my incompetence but highlighted some operational issues in clinic where extra steps needed to be taken to ensure patient safety. She also did a fabulous job in explaining to board how clinic had taken remediation steps to prevent errors in future. You are responsible for being completely honest with her and provide her all possible and necessary supporting documentation to represent your case. She is easy to communicate with and is very honest with you. Overall, I am very grateful and satisfied that I used her services and would definitely recommend her other medical professionals.

Nicole Valentine was incredible and an angel to me during one of the worst years of my life. I have been an RN for 18 years and was worried about losing my nursing license due to a high BAC DUI and collision. I felt terrible about what happened and Nicole counseled me through and represented me. She ...was essential in helping me with knowing what to do and working with the BRN. She was very honest throughout it all so I knew what to expect. It is a miracle that the BRN settled for a public reproval (instead of probation)..I am able to stay at the same hospital that I have been working at for so long and this did not change my working conditions at all. I have learned my lesson and made many changes in my life because of this incident but could not have done it without Nicole. She is simply the best!

Avvo Rating

Our Rating is calculated using information the lawyer has included on their profile in addition to the information we collect from state bar associations and other organizations that license legal professionals. Attorneys who claim their profiles and provide Avvo with more information tend to have a higher rating than those who do not.

What determines Avvo Rating?
  • Experience & background Years licensed, work experience, education
  • Legal community recognition Peer endorsements, associations, awards
  • Legal thought leadership Publications, speaking engagements
  • Discipline Disciplinary information may not be comprehensive, or updated. We recommend that you always check a lawyer's disciplinary status with their respective state bar association before hiring them.
Avvo Rating Levels
10.0 - 9.0 Superb8.9 - 8.0 Excellent7.9 - 7.0 Very Good6.9 - 6.0 Good5.9 - 5.0 Average4.9 - 4.0 Concern3.9 - 3.0 Caution2.9 - 2.0 Strong Caution1.9 - 1.0 Extreme Caution
